Authors including Alexander McCall Smith, Irvine Welsh, Caitlin Moran and Nina Stibbe have been shortlisted for the 2015 Bollinger Everyman Wodehouse prize for comic fiction. The six shortlisted novels are McCall Smith’s Fatty O’Leary’s Dinner Party, Welsh’s A Decent Ride, Joseph O’Neill’s The Dog, and three fiction debuts by female writers – Moran’s How To Build a Girl, Stibbe’s Man at the Helm and Helen Lederer’s Losing It. The winner will be announced just before the Hay festival, which runs from 21 to 31 May.
The 2015 Wodehouse prize shortlist was selected by a judging panel of BBC Radio 4’s Today programme presenter and author James Naughtie, Everyman’s Library publisher David Campbell, and Hay festival director and founder, Peter Florence.
